MusicBee-NeteaseLyrics:如何为本地音乐播放器接入网易云音乐歌词库

发布时间:2026/6/17 11:40:26
MusicBee-NeteaseLyrics:如何为本地音乐播放器接入网易云音乐歌词库 MusicBee-NeteaseLyrics如何为本地音乐播放器接入网易云音乐歌词库【免费下载链接】MusicBee-NeteaseLyricsA plugin to retrieve lyrics from Netease Cloud Music for MusicBee.项目地址: https://gitcode.com/gh_mirrors/mu/MusicBee-NeteaseLyrics当你在本地音乐播放器中整理收藏多年的音乐库时是否经常遇到歌词缺失或不同步的问题传统的歌词插件往往依赖于有限的公共数据库对于小众曲目或外语歌曲支持有限。MusicBee-NeteaseLyrics插件通过对接网易云音乐的庞大歌词库为MusicBee播放器用户提供了一个专业级的歌词解决方案。技术架构与工作原理该插件的核心设计思路是通过网易云音乐的公开API接口实现本地音乐元数据与云端歌词资源的智能匹配。其技术架构基于C#语言开发采用异步网络请求和JSON数据解析机制确保歌词获取的高效性和稳定性。数据流处理流程// 歌词获取的核心流程 1. 音乐文件元数据提取 → 2. 网易云API歌曲搜索 → 3. 歌词数据下载 → 4. 格式解析与时间轴同步 → 5. 翻译合并处理 → 6. 最终歌词输出插件内部实现了完整的歌词处理流水线。首先从MusicBee获取当前播放歌曲的元数据包括歌曲名、艺术家、专辑等信息然后通过网易云音乐的搜索接口查找匹配的歌曲ID。获取到准确的歌曲ID后再调用歌词API下载原始的LRC格式歌词数据。歌词格式处理机制网易云音乐返回的歌词通常包含两种格式原始歌词和翻译歌词。插件提供了灵活的配置选项用户可以选择仅显示原文、仅显示翻译或者将两者合并显示。合并功能采用了智能的对齐算法确保原文和翻译在时间轴上正确对应。// 歌词合并逻辑示例 public enum OutputFormat { Original 0, // 仅显示原文 Both 1, // 合并显示原文和翻译 Translation 2 // 仅显示翻译 }安装与配置实践指南环境准备与插件部署首先需要确保你的系统满足基本运行环境要求Windows操作系统和已安装的MusicBee播放器。插件的安装过程遵循标准的MusicBee插件管理流程。获取插件文件通过命令行工具下载最新版本git clone https://gitcode.com/gh_mirrors/mu/MusicBee-NeteaseLyrics插件安装步骤启动MusicBee播放器进入编辑 → 首选项菜单选择插件选项卡点击添加插件按钮浏览并选择下载的插件文件通常为DLL格式在插件列表中勾选NeteaseLyrics启用插件关键配置优化安装完成后需要进行几项关键配置以确保插件正常工作歌词提供者优先级设置这是影响歌词检索效果的核心配置。进入标签(2)选项卡在歌词检索提供者区域将网易云音乐拖动到列表最上方。这个设置决定了当多个歌词源都提供歌词时MusicBee优先使用哪一个。翻译功能个性化配置如果你主要收听外语歌曲并希望看到翻译或者只想看原文歌词可以通过插件配置界面进行调整。在插件设置中有三个输出格式选项可供选择满足不同用户的需求偏好。自定义歌曲匹配对于特殊曲目或难以自动匹配的歌曲插件支持手动指定网易云音乐歌曲ID。在歌曲的标签编辑界面找到custom10字段输入格式为netease歌曲ID或完整的网易云音乐URL插件将优先使用指定的歌曲ID进行歌词匹配。技术特性与性能对比功能特性分析特性MusicBee-NeteaseLyrics传统歌词插件歌词数据库网易云音乐海量曲库有限公共数据库匹配算法多维度元数据智能匹配简单文件名匹配翻译支持原生支持原文翻译合并通常不支持更新频率实时同步网易云更新更新缓慢网络要求需要访问网易云服务器可离线使用网络请求优化策略插件在设计时考虑了网络环境的多样性实现了以下优化措施请求超时处理设置合理的网络请求超时时间避免因网络问题导致MusicBee界面卡顿缓存机制对已获取的歌词进行本地缓存减少重复网络请求错误重试在网络请求失败时自动重试提高获取成功率异步处理所有网络操作都在后台线程执行不影响播放器主线程性能高级使用技巧与问题排查精准匹配优化策略虽然插件具备智能匹配能力但在某些情况下可能需要人工干预以获得最佳效果元数据标准化确保音乐文件的ID3标签信息完整且准确。特别是歌曲名和艺术家字段应避免使用特殊符号或缩写形式。建议使用专业的标签编辑工具如MusicBee自带的标签编辑器对音乐库进行统一整理。多版本处理对于同一歌曲的不同版本如现场版、混音版、不同语言版本可以在custom10字段中指定具体的网易云音乐歌曲ID。这样可以确保获取到最匹配的歌词版本。批量处理技巧对于整个专辑或歌手的歌曲可以编写简单的脚本批量设置custom10字段或者使用MusicBee的批量标签编辑功能提高工作效率。常见问题诊断与解决歌词无法显示首先检查网络连接是否正常确保能够访问网易云音乐网站。然后验证插件是否已正确启用并在歌词提供者优先级设置中将网易云音乐置于首位。最后检查音乐文件的元数据是否完整。歌词匹配错误如果插件匹配到了错误的歌词可以尝试以下方法1) 清理并重新填写音乐文件的元数据2) 使用更精确的歌曲信息包括专辑名、发行年份等3) 直接在custom10字段中指定正确的歌曲ID。翻译显示异常如果翻译歌词显示不正常可以在插件设置中调整输出格式。选择Original仅显示原文或者检查原始歌词数据是否包含正确的翻译信息。性能监控与日志分析插件运行时会在MusicBee的插件目录下生成日志文件记录网络请求、歌词匹配和错误信息。当遇到问题时可以通过分析日志文件快速定位问题原因。日志文件通常包含以下关键信息网络请求的URL和响应状态歌曲匹配过程中使用的元数据歌词解析和处理的结果任何错误或异常情况的详细描述技术生态与扩展可能性与其他工具的兼容性MusicBee-NeteaseLyrics插件与MusicBee生态系统的其他组件保持良好的兼容性。它可以与MusicBee的歌词显示面板、歌词编辑器以及其他歌词相关插件协同工作。插件的歌词输出格式遵循标准的LRC规范确保与其他歌词处理工具的互操作性。开发者扩展接口对于有开发经验的用户插件提供了可扩展的架构设计。主要的扩展点包括匹配算法自定义可以通过修改搜索逻辑来适应特殊的音乐库组织方式歌词后处理可以在歌词获取后添加自定义的处理逻辑如格式转换、内容过滤等缓存策略优化可以根据使用场景调整歌词缓存的大小和过期策略未来发展方向随着音乐流媒体服务的发展和技术演进插件有几个潜在的改进方向多源歌词聚合未来版本可以考虑集成多个歌词源通过智能算法选择质量最高的歌词版本提供更可靠的歌词服务。离线歌词库建立本地歌词缓存数据库减少对网络服务的依赖提高在弱网络环境下的使用体验。AI增强匹配利用机器学习技术改进歌曲匹配算法提高对非标准元数据或低质量音频文件的匹配准确率。总结与最佳实践建议MusicBee-NeteaseLyrics插件为MusicBee用户提供了一个专业级的歌词解决方案特别适合拥有大量外语歌曲或小众音乐收藏的用户。通过对接网易云音乐的庞大歌词库它解决了传统歌词插件在曲目覆盖率和歌词质量方面的局限性。在实际使用中建议遵循以下最佳实践定期更新插件关注项目的更新及时获取新功能和性能改进维护音乐库元数据保持音乐文件标签信息的准确性和完整性合理使用自定义匹配对于难以自动匹配的歌曲善用custom10字段手动指定监控网络环境确保稳定的网络连接以获得最佳使用体验通过合理的配置和使用MusicBee-NeteaseLyrics能够显著提升MusicBee播放器的歌词体验让每一首歌曲都能获得准确、同步的歌词显示真正实现音乐欣赏的完整体验。【免费下载链接】MusicBee-NeteaseLyricsA plugin to retrieve lyrics from Netease Cloud Music for MusicBee.项目地址: https://gitcode.com/gh_mirrors/mu/MusicBee-NeteaseLyrics创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考